Tuesday 20th October, 2015 at Weston-on-Trent.
M was up early and the morning mist was lingering over the fields but not over the canal.
The resident swan family came eagerly looking for breakfast and squabbled over the food M threw them. "Gerrofff"!
It turned into a beautiful day, with lovely autumn colours and reflections. We set off after second breakfast at the café.
The fallen leaves made a colourful carpet by the bridge.
Our first lock of the day was Hoo Mill, where MM had to wait for another boat to come out of the lock. To our amusement, the boat was boasting pumpkins on her roof in readiness for Halloween.
Weston Lock was the only other lock today. The paddles produced a lot of turbulence in the water.
A lovely sight awaited us after Weston Bridge - a perfect mooring spot (one of our favourites) right at the bottom of Bridgett and Peter's garden. They were diligently working in the garden and came out to greet us.
We had a wonderful tour round their garden before joining them for tea in Jubilee Cottage. Even at this time of year, when everything is dying back, their garden is still a picture.
They had very kindly invited us for supper, so we closed up MM and walked back through their garden gate to the house. The setting sun cast a golden light on MM and, high in the sky a half-moon was surrounded by a beautiful misty halo.
Today: 3 miles, 2 locks and 4.3 hours.
Trip: 509 miles, 344 locks and 378.8 hours.
